    What Is a Smartphone Gimbal Stabilizer?

    A smartphone gimbal stabilizer represents the pinnacle of mobile stabilization technology. Unlike basic phone holders, these sophisticated devices employ motorized smartphone stabilizers with precision motors that actively counteract unwanted movement across three distinct axes.

    The Three-Axis Revolution

    Modern 3-axis smartphone gimbals control:

    • Pan axis: Left-right rotation for smooth horizontal movement
    • Tilt axis: Up-down motion for perfect vertical framing
    • Roll axis: Side-to-side stabilization eliminating camera shake

    This portable phone stabilizer technology creates footage so smooth that major filmmakers like Steven Soderbergh have used smartphone gimbals for feature films, proving their professional capabilities.

    Beyond Basic Stabilization

    Today’s professional phone gimbals integrate:

    • AI tracking capabilities for automatic subject following
    • Magnetic phone mount systems for instant setup
    • Wireless connectivity for app-based control
    • Built-in extension rods for versatile shooting angles
    • LED fill lights for enhanced lighting control

    Why Built-in Phone Stabilization Falls Short

    Despite impressive advances in smartphone camera technology, internal stabilization systems face fundamental physics limitations that smartphone gimbal for iPhone and Android devices elegantly solve.

    The Science Behind Stabilization Failure

    Optical Image Stabilization (OIS) moves lens elements minutely but:

    • Limited range: Only compensates for small hand tremors
    • Single-axis focus: Cannot address complex multi-directional movement
    • Power constraints: Battery limitations restrict motor strength
    • Size restrictions: Smartphone thickness limits stabilization hardware

    Electronic Image Stabilization (EIS) crops footage digitally:

    • Resolution loss: Reduces effective recording resolution by 10-20%
    • Processing delays: Creates lag between movement and correction
    • Quality degradation: Digital cropping reduces overall image quality
    • Limited effectiveness: Fails during rapid or large movements

    The Gimbal Advantage

    Mobile gimbals for content creators overcome these limitations through:

    • Physical isolation: Completely separates camera movement from body motion
    • Real-time correction: Instant motor response to detected movement
    • Full resolution maintenance: No digital cropping or quality loss
    • Unlimited range: Handles extreme movements and rapid direction changes

    What Is the Difference Between 2-Axis and 3-Axis Gimbal?

    2-axis gimbals stabilize tilt and roll movements but cannot correct panning shake. 3-axis smartphone gimbals add pan stabilization, providing complete movement control.

    Performance Differences:

    • 2-axis: 60-70% shake reduction, basic stabilization
    • 3-axis: 95-98% shake reduction, professional results
    • Cost difference: Typically $50-100 more for 3-axis systems

    For serious content creation, 3-axis smartphone gimbal systems are essential.

    Can I Use Gimbal with Phone Case On?

    Most modern magnetic phone mount gimbals accommodate standard cases up to 12-15mm thickness. However:

    Compatible cases:

    • Standard silicone cases (most brands)
    • Thin hard cases without protruding elements
    • MagSafe-compatible cases for magnetic mounting

    Incompatible cases:

    • Bulky protective cases over 15mm thick
    • Cases with pop-sockets or ring holders
    • Wallet cases with cards/kickstands

    Solutions: Many gimbal manufacturers offer case-specific adapters or adjustable clamps for broader compatibility.

    Common Issues and Solutions

    Calibration Problems:

    • Symptoms: Gimbal drifts or doesn’t hold position
    • Solution: Perform app-guided calibration process
    • Prevention: Calibrate monthly or after drops/impacts

    Battery Issues:

    • Symptoms: Rapid discharge or charging problems
    • Solution: Replace battery (user-serviceable on most models)
    • Prevention: Avoid complete discharge, store partially charged

    Motor Problems:

    • Symptoms: Jerky movement or motor noise
    • Solution: Professional service required
    • Prevention: Avoid overloading, regular cleaning
